- The Exponential-e CRA provides a consultancy service whereby we will analyse your existing systems and application estate, and determine the options available to each role for public and private cloud adoption. We offer two tiers of cloud readiness - a standard or bespoke assessment. The standard assessment reviews the customer inventory, initial considerations, and cloud adoption recommendations. The report for this is provided in a standard PDF format. The bespoke assessment is significantly more involved and is based upon a full business and technical analysis, looking at application group and dependency, compatibility and transformation and security frameworks. The output of this is a full customer owned document that will be provided in editable format.

As part of a transformation project it is critical to be able to benchmark the value of new services as a measurable impact to the business. We will agree and capture measurable success criteria, such as performance metrics, against the existing environment and compare against quantifiable improvement post-transformation. For example, we will capture logon duration of users, and speed of application launch within a legacy virtual desktop solution and provide a comparitive snapshot thereafter.
We also operate a project management office to ensure the project deliverables are mapped to business outcomes with defined acceptance into service criteria and early life support to ensure handover is meets or exceeds customer expectations.
